Gil, great, I can see your pics! As for the invites menu, when you log into Pixory and go to the specific Album there is an Invite option on the left of the screen. In the same area as you go to when you check the box to make it public. Just click invite and then fill in the addresses you want. You an set up an address book within Pixory if you want. A tip, send one to yourself to be sure it works first. It seems to used the Configure – Advanced – WAN Hostname to get the IP address to use in the link it puts in the email… so make sure that variable is correct. If you want, you can simplify your Pixory link on your webpage by using just HYPERLINK "http://68.115100.48:8081/"http://68.115100.48:8081 , which will take you to the Pixory home page too. A reminder that if you ISP provides a dynamic IP address it could goof things up if it ever changes… you would just have to update your link and your WAN Hostname setting to fix it. Let me collect my thoughts and get back to you. Basically you need to forward Pixory requests through your router to the computer with Pixory on it. Then use the external/router IP on your webpage. You also need to set that external IP in Pixory as the WAN Address. If you are using the 8081 port make sure your Pixory settings are for that port and not the default 80.
